Yes we should have gone down this road long ago. We will recover.
We also got our compliance plate replaced with the vans ball weight now =350kg maxium of tow truck. Not before time.
Our van was Quoted with a ball weight @184kg empty.
Loaded with full factory fitted water tanks (Full) Moved forward of front axels and Grey water tank at rear. Fitted with second tyre 283kg with out being informed of weight change.
The old plate read 201kg empty maximum 240kg.ball weight.
Now wonder I went out and brought a Trail A Mate jack. My back will never recover.
